ON Semiconductor LC75395ED Digital Volume Control
The ON Semiconductor LC75395ED is a sophisticated digital volume control integrated circuit designed to offer high-quality sound adjustment capabilities to a wide range of audio applications. This digital potentiometer is particularly well-suited for use in audio/visual equipment, home theaters, and professional sound systems where precise volume control is essential.
Key Features
- High-Resolution Control: With its precise attenuation steps, the LC75395ED allows for smooth and accurate volume adjustments, ensuring the audio output matches the listener's preferences without noticeable steps or jumps in sound levels.
- Serial Data Control: The device can be controlled through a serial data interface, which simplifies the integration with microcontrollers and other digital systems, enabling easy control over volume and other functions.
- Wide Operating Voltage Range: The LC75395ED operates over a broad voltage range, accommodating various power supply specifications and ensuring compatibility with a wide array of audio equipment.
- Low Noise and Distortion: Engineered to minimize noise and distortion, the LC75395ED preserves the integrity of the audio signal, providing a clear and high-fidelity listening experience.
